    How does heating work on the Vision Cages and Animal Plastics? Can I put heat tape on the outside, so the animal doesn't come into direct contact with it, without worrying about melting or warping the cage? I feel like that's a silly question, because I have the stearlite bins for my ball pythons sitting on heat tape without trouble (thermostat controlled of course!), but I need to ask just to make sure.
    I guess part of that question includes, would heat on the outside be able to make it through to the inside the way it does with a stearlite bin?
